    Hi driller!

    Which model of Android do you have?

    I have seen other threads where certain older phone models are no longer compatible with the game.

    It can also be that you have other apps running that interferes with the game. Try a simple reboot right before playing the game to see if it solves the issue.

    You might also have to try to re-install the game. Before doing so please make sure you have the game connected to Facebook or Kingdom in order to save your progress, highscores and gold bars. Your boosters and lives will miss after the re-install so please take that into consideration before proceeding.

    Please follow these steps:

    1) Make sure you have the game connected to Facebook or Kingdom (this will save your progress, highscores and gold bars)

    2) Un-install the app

    3) Reboot your phone or tablet

    4) Now it's time to download the app and install it again. Find the app on Google Play and click on 'install'

    5) After the game has been installed you should now be able to start it normally.

    6) Don't forget to connect the game to Facebook (blue button) or Kingdom (orange button) in order to retrieve your game progress, highscores and gold bars.

    If you have the early 2012 version of the Samsung S3 then your phone might have insufficient resources to play the game properly. This can happen especially if you have updated Android to a newer version - for instance Lollipop.

    You could try to remove some of the apps that automatically starts up and further uses of the limited resources.

    I have tried the same thing with a Nexus 7 that after an upgrade to Android Lollipop was unable to handle games that used to work OK. 

    If you don't want to upgrade then you can still play Candy Crush on Facebook and King.com
